Oktoberfest / Stuttgart Volksfest with John Holmes (Lakota ’90). Biggest bunch of happy beer drinkers I have been around!! What a fun time! Drinking beer by the liter in huge glass steins (your arms get a real workout!)… fantastic chicken dinner… great music (live band – German classics and 80s music from America)… wonderful people! Despite all the beer consumed… no fights... no arguments… no mean looks… no sloppy drunks… nothing of the sort! Amazing! After shutting down the tent… we took the U-Bahn to another part of the city to an Irish Pub in Stuttgart. Awesome cider and more fun. Some delicious shawarma and a taxi back to John’s apartment safe and sound.
